Syn Free Pancakes
1 Egg per pancake
2-3 Teaspoons sweetener (depending on own taste)
3-4 Drops of vanilla essence
First separate the white from the yolk and put into separate bowls, Whisk the egg white until fluffy and add the sweetener, In the other bowl add the vanilla essence then fold the yolk into the egg white
Heat a frying pan with frylight, add the mix and spread as you would a normal pancake after a few mins flip over (But do be careful they are much more delicate than a regular pancake) And then Hey presto scrummy syn free pancakes
I served mine with fresh blueberries on the top with a big dollop of sweetened 0% Total and used 2 syns on a tblsp of blueberry syrup drizzled over the top - heaven on a plate:D
